Role title: Communications Officer – One (1) Post
Location: Nairobi
Job Description
Under the overall supervision and guidance of the Project Manager, the Communications Officer will be responsible for leading knowledge management outputs of the projecct; developing the project communications strategy at the project outset and coordinating its implementation across all project components.
Term of Engagement: The position shall be on an initial twelve (12) months contract with possibility for extension.
Responsibilities
- Develop a project communications strategy/plan, incorporate it with the annual work plans and update it annually in consultation with project stakeholders; coordinate its implementation;
- Coordinate the implementation of knowledge management outputs of the project;
- Coordinate and oversee the implementation of public awareness activities across all project components;
- Facilitate the design and maintenance of the project website/webpages and ensure it is up-to-date and dynamic; and
- Facilitate learning and sharing of knowledge and experiences relevant to the project.
Qualifications
- The applicant must be in possession of a Bachelor’s degree in a Communications related field;
- A qualification (bachelor’s degree, diploma) in the field of natural resource/environmental management will be an added advantage.
- At least three (3) years of relevant work experience of communications for project or programme implementation;
- One (year) of which must have been in developing and implementing communications strategies been for organizations or projects;
- previous experience with UN projects, or those involving international donors will be a definite asset;
- Strong professional working capacity to use information and communication technology, specifically including website design and desk top publishing software
- Understanding of ASGM, sound management of chemicals, sustainable livelihoods and associated issues;
- Very good inter- personal skills;
- Excellent written and oral language skills in English (writing, speaking and reading) and in Kiswahili.
